wireless networks are based off of 2 technologies... the AD HOC and the infrastructure....
a quick way to explain this is :
adhoc= wireles nics networking the pcs to each other
infrastructre= nics in pcs and an access point connecting them to the network =nics and a router or hub whatever.
if you want to save cash, get 2 wireless g nics and network the pcs that way; if your not going to network over 10 to 16 pcs.
, you did say the router you are currently using is already attached to a pc (hardwired) for internet purposes. the only thing is the pc that has the router hardwired into it will also become another router (your sons pc will use it to access the hardwired router that you use for the internet) ; so it will have to be powered on at all times.
the other way is... spend the cash and get a wireless g router and 2 g nics. then both pcs can be on and off as they please whilke accessing the internet. your going to plug your internet router into the wireless g router, from there it will shoot toward the pc's.
